Teaching Personnel is seeking a passionate Primary School Teacher for a long-term opportunity in Cardiff. This role offers a flexible working schedule in a supportive environment, ideal for experienced or newly qualified teachers seeking to make a difference.
The selected candidate will create engaging lessons, adapt teaching to diverse abilities, and maintain strong relationships with pupils and staff.
A competitive pay rate of £172.98 per day is offered, along with free training and consultant support.

How to prepare for a job interview at Teaching Personnel
✨Know Your Stuff
Make sure you’re familiar with the curriculum and teaching methods relevant to primary education. Brush up on how to create engaging lessons that cater to diverse abilities, as this will show your passion for making a difference in the classroom.
✨Show Your Personality
Let your enthusiasm for teaching shine through during the interview. Share personal anecdotes or experiences that highlight your ability to build strong relationships with pupils and staff. This will help the interviewers see you as a great fit for their supportive environment.
✨Prepare for Scenario Questions
Expect questions about how you would handle specific classroom situations. Think of examples where you adapted your teaching style or managed a challenging situation. This will demonstrate your problem-solving skills and adaptability, which are crucial for a primary teacher.
✨Ask Thoughtful Questions
At the end of the interview, don’t forget to ask insightful questions about the school’s culture, support for teachers, and professional development opportunities. This shows your genuine interest in the role and helps you assess if it’s the right fit for you.
